Benton has three on top

Markail Benton is in no rush whatsoever. The Montgomery (Ala.) Park Crossing High School linebacker is just a junior. He doesn't plan to announce his commitment until Signing Day 2017. In his mind, college recruitment is not exactly a pressing issue.

Still, none of that has stopped him from establishing a loose pecking order. Frontrunners? Benton has them … even at such an early stage.
"I'd have to say Alabama, Auburn and Florida State are the top three," Benton said. That's just for now. Those are the top three."
Benton's most recent visit was to Alabama for the Tide's recent game with LSU. He says that location won't play a part in his eventual decision. A four-star prospect, Benton holds 12 scholarship offers as things stand now and that total is likely to increase.

WHAT'S NEXT?:Benton will visit Auburn for the Tiger's game with Georgia. He has no other visits on the docket at the time being
IN HIS WORDS: "With Alabama, they have an amazing atmosphere on game day," Benton said. "I like the campus. At Auburn, I really like the coaches, With Florida State, I like my position coach and they have a great campus."
RIVALS' REACTION: Pulling Benton out of Alabama will be difficult. Florida State has laid nice groundwork with the four-star linebacker but extracting a high-level player from the grasps of Auburn and Alabama is difficult. The in-state schools have to be seen as the favorites for the time being.
